The IPU80R2K8CEBKMA1 belongs to the category of power MOSFETs.
It is used as a high-voltage switching device in various electronic circuits and applications.
The IPU80R2K8CEBKMA1 is typically available in a TO-220 package.
The essence of this product lies in its ability to efficiently switch high voltages with minimal power loss.
It is commonly packaged in reels or tubes, with quantities varying based on manufacturer specifications.
The pin configuration of the IPU80R2K8CEBKMA1 typically includes three pins: Gate (G), Drain (D), and Source (S).
| Pin Name | Description | |----------|-------------| | G | Control input for the MOSFET | | D | Connection for the load | | S | Ground reference for the MOSFET |
The IPU80R2K8CEBKMA1 operates based on the principles of field-effect transistors, utilizing the control of the gate voltage to modulate the flow of current between the drain and source terminals.
The IPU80R2K8CEBKMA1 is commonly used in the following application fields: - Switching power supplies - Motor drives - Inverters - LED lighting
